Abstract

Small non-coding RNAs (sRNAs) carry out a variety of biological functions and affect protein synthesis and protein activities in prokaryotes. Recently, numerous sRNAs and their targets were identified in Escherichia coli and in other bacteria. It is crucial to have a comprehensive resource concerning the annotation of small non-coding RNAs in microbial genomes. This work presents an integrated database, namely sRNAMap, to collect the sRNA genes, the transcriptional regulators of sRNAs and the sRNA target genes by integrating a variety of biological databases and by surveying literature. In this resource, we collected 397 sRNAs, 62 regulators/sRNAs and 60 sRNAs/targets in 70 microbial genomes. Additionally, more valuable information of the sRNAs, such as the secondary structure of sRNAs, the expressed conditions of sRNAs, the expression profiles of sRNAs, the transcriptional start sites of sRNAs and the cross-links to other biological databases, are provided for further investigation. Besides, various textual and graphical interfaces were designed and implemented to facilitate the data access in sRNAMap. sRNAMap is available at http://sRNAMap.mbc.nctu.edu.tw/.

摘要

小非编码RNA(sRNA)在原核生物中执行多种生物学功能,并影响蛋白质合成和蛋白质活性。最近,在大肠杆菌和其他细菌中鉴定出了许多sRNA及其靶标。拥有一个关于微生物基因组中小非编码RNA注释的综合资源至关重要。这项工作提出了一个综合数据库,即sRNAMap,通过整合各种生物学数据库并查阅文献来收集sRNA基因、sRNA的转录调节因子和sRNA靶标基因。在这个资源中,我们在70个微生物基因组中收集了397个sRNA、62个调节因子/sRNA和60个sRNA/靶标。此外,还提供了sRNA的更多有价值信息,如sRNA的二级结构、sRNA的表达条件、sRNA的表达谱、sRNA的转录起始位点以及与其他生物学数据库的交联,以供进一步研究。此外,还设计并实现了各种文本和图形界面,以方便在sRNAMap中访问数据。可通过http://sRNAMap.mbc.nctu.edu.tw/访问sRNAMap。
